What is the Pedigree Resource File?
The Pedigree Resource File is a collection of genealogies that have been uploaded to FamilySearch as GEDCOM files.
Can I remove information from the Pedigree Resource File?
If you uploaded the GEDCOM file, you can delete it yourself. Otherwise, contact FamilySearch Support.
How do I create a GEDCOM file?
Many FamilySearch third party subscriptions have products that create GEDCOM files. Some of them also allow you to download information from Family Tree.
How do I search the Pedigree Resource File and other genealogies?
To search the Pedigree Resource File, click Search, followed by Genealogies.
Lost GEDCOM submission to Pedigree Resource File
Depending on when you submitted the GEDCOM, you might be able to find the file in the Genealogies section of FamilySearch.org.

How do I download information from Family Tree?
Family Tree does not support exporting or downloading. You can indirectly download data through third-party software.
Why does FamilySearch collaborate with other organizations?
Our collaboration with commercial family history websites provides you with access to more records and tools.
Can I get a copy of Personal Ancestral File (PAF)?
Personal Ancestral File (PAF) is no longer available for purchase or download. You can find a substitute in our Solutions Gallery.
